Movement Recordings presents a new progressive house release as Matt Oliver and Togni join forces for the A Distant Memory EP, accompanied by remixes from Cary Crank and Frankie Vertigo. Brazilian producers Matt Oliver and Togni combine melodic sensibility with dancefloor focus, shaping a collaboration rooted in emotional storytelling and driving grooves. With previous releases on labels such as WARPP, Mango Alley, Sunexplosion, Univack, Clubsonica Records and Polyptych, both artists bring complementary perspectives to the project, blending warm atmospheres and hypnotic rhythmic movement into a cohesive sonic identity. Opening the EP, A Distant Memory unfolds through a steady groove and evolving harmonic progression. Atmospheric pads and expressive melodic phrases develop gradually, allowing tension and release to form naturally while maintaining a fluid late night energy. The track balances introspection and momentum, creating a refined progressive narrative. Germany's Cary Crank delivers the first reinterpretation, taking the original into deeper territory. Label boss of the well established Sunexplosion and Cranking Sounds imprints and known for his releases on Univack, Mango Alley and Steyoyoke, his version introduces rolling basslines, detailed percussion and darker tonal shades. The remix emphasizes depth and emotional resonance, transforming the theme into a more immersive and expansive club experience. The second original, Brainspin, explores a more rhythmic direction. Pulsating low end movement and layered textures drive the arrangement forward while melodic fragments appear and dissolve throughout the progression. The result is hypnotic yet dynamic, designed for flowing transitions within extended sets. Closing the release, Frankie Vertigo offers a distinctive alternative perspective. The Venice based producer reshapes Brainspin with cinematic atmospheres and refined groove work, leaning toward a melodic techno edge while preserving progressive structure. His interpretation adds contrast and energy, providing a powerful peak time companion to the originals.
